Output d29bed230d8296a094a0c3afc8ad907a0fe3e0ab30a3011384280f85b32bb4d4:0

value
12659840
script pubkey
OP_0 OP_PUSHBYTES_20 ca5a2add4616d70751d165c55c7a1d9a5a6f7c1f
address
ltc1qefdz4h2xzmtsw5w3vhz4c7sanfdx7lql4lshly
transaction
d29bed230d8296a094a0c3afc8ad907a0fe3e0ab30a3011384280f85b32bb4d4
spent
true